Step 1: Export Your Model as an STL File
The first step in printing your Solidworks model is to export it as an STL file. STL stands for “stereolithography,” which is a type of file format used for 3D printing. To export your model, open your Solidworks project and click “File > Save As.” In the “Save As Type” drop-down menu, select “STL (*.stl)” and save the file to your computer.
Step 2: Prepare Your STL File for 3D Printing
Once you’ve exported your model as an STL file, the next step is to prepare it for 3D printing. This step is important to ensure that your model will print correctly. The first thing you’ll need to do is to check your model for any errors. To do this, open your STL file in a 3D printing software such as Cura or Slic3r. Once you’ve opened the file, inspect it for any errors or flaws in the design. If you find any, you’ll need to go back to Solidworks and fix them before proceeding.
Step 3: Choose a 3D Printer and Filament
Once your STL file is ready for 3D printing, the next step is to choose a 3D printer and filament. There are a wide range of 3D printers available, from consumer-grade machines to professional-grade machines. Depending on your budget and needs, you’ll need to choose a 3D printer that meets your requirements. You’ll also need to choose a filament type, such as PLA or ABS, that is compatible with your 3D printer.
Step 4: Slice Your STL File
The next step is to “slice” your STL file. Slicing is the process of converting your 3D model into a series of layers that can be printed by the 3D printer. To slice your model, open your STL file in a 3D printing software such as Cura or Slic3r. The software will then generate a series of layers that can be printed by your 3D printer.
Step 5: Print Your Model
Once your model is sliced and ready to print, the next step is to print your model. To do this, load your filament into the 3D printer and begin the printing process. Depending on the size and complexity of your model, it may take several hours to print. Once the printing process is complete, you can remove your model from the printer and inspect it for any errors or flaws.
